Urban Outfitters Inc (ISIN US91729Y2072) operates a diversified specialty retail business that targets fashion-conscious consumers across multiple brands and channels. The company runs apparel and lifestyle concepts alongside a growing home and décor offering, combining physical stores with digital platforms to reach customers globally. For investors, the mix of brands, merchandise categories and channels defines how resilient the business can be as retail trends shift.

Multi-brand retail positioning

Urban Outfitters Inc is best known for its namesake Urban Outfitters chain, which focuses on younger adult customers with a blend of casual apparel, accessories and lifestyle products. Alongside this flagship brand, the group also controls other retail concepts that address distinct consumer segments, helping spread demand across different fashion tastes and price points. This portfolio approach allows the company to adjust emphasis between concepts as trends in style, home living and leisure change over time.

The group’s stores typically combine apparel with accessories, beauty items, home décor and curated lifestyle goods, aiming to create a distinctive shopping experience rather than a purely transactional environment. Merchandise assortments are often updated frequently, with seasonal collections, limited-run items and brand collaborations used to generate repeat visits. This model seeks to differentiate Urban Outfitters Inc from more standardized mass-market retailers by offering a more niche, discovery-driven atmosphere in many locations.

Omni-channel and digital focus

Urban Outfitters Inc complements its physical stores with e-commerce sites and mobile apps that extend its reach beyond store footprints. Customers can browse, purchase and engage with the brands online, while also using digital tools to check product availability or coordinate store pickup. This omni-channel structure aims to meet customer expectations for flexibility, allowing people to shop in the way that best suits their habits while keeping the brand ecosystem connected.

The company’s online operations also give it additional data on customer behavior, such as browsing patterns, product preferences and response to promotional activity. Over time, this information can inform merchandising, marketing and inventory decisions. In a competitive retail landscape where digital-native players are prominent, Urban Outfitters Inc’s ability to integrate online and offline channels is a key factor in how effectively it can compete for attention and spending.

Brand and product mix

Across its brands, Urban Outfitters Inc offers a curated mix of products that ranges from everyday apparel basics to more trend-driven fashion pieces. The company’s assortments typically blend in-house designs with selected third-party labels, giving it the ability to move quickly with trends while maintaining control over core categories. Footwear, accessories and beauty items often complement clothing lines, helping build complete looks and raising average transaction values.

Home and décor products have become an increasingly visible part of the group’s offerings. Customers can find furniture, textiles, lighting and decorative items intended to fit into the same aesthetic language as the apparel. This category expansion enables Urban Outfitters Inc to capture spending beyond the wardrobe and tap into demand for personalizing living spaces, particularly among younger consumers establishing their homes and apartments.

Store strategy and customer experience

Urban Outfitters Inc’s physical stores are generally located in urban centers, university areas, shopping districts and lifestyle-focused retail environments where foot traffic is driven by leisure and discovery. Store layouts often feature open spaces, distinctive visual merchandising and localized touches, aiming to encourage browsing rather than quick in-and-out transactions. Music, signage and display choices are used to underscore brand identity and connect with the target demographic.

The company regularly refreshes store interiors and product placements to reflect current campaigns and seasonal themes. Rotating displays and featured collections can draw attention to particular categories, such as new apparel lines or home décor capsules. This approach supports the perception of constant newness, an important factor in motivating repeat visits in fashion and lifestyle retail.

Inventory and merchandising discipline

Managing inventory effectively is central to Urban Outfitters Inc’s performance. In fashion and lifestyle markets, products can move quickly from trending to outdated, making timely purchasing and markdown decisions critical. The company works to align ordering volumes with anticipated demand while retaining the flexibility to adjust as trends emerge or fade. Merchandise planning and allocation teams play a significant role in balancing risk and opportunity across categories and stores.

Markdown strategies and promotional activity are used to clear slower-moving items while protecting margins on stronger products. By mixing full-price offerings with carefully targeted discounts, Urban Outfitters Inc seeks to maintain brand positioning while still moving inventory efficiently. Over time, the effectiveness of this balancing act contributes directly to profitability and helps determine how much capital can be reinvested in new collections and initiatives.

Supply chain and sourcing considerations

Urban Outfitters Inc relies on a supply chain that spans design, sourcing, manufacturing and logistics to deliver products to stores and customers. For apparel and home goods, the company engages with suppliers and factories in various regions, weighing factors such as cost, quality, speed and ethical standards. Maintaining reliable supplier relationships and monitoring production timelines are essential for ensuring that collections arrive on schedule and meet design expectations.

Transportation and distribution networks support both store replenishment and direct-to-consumer shipping from e-commerce orders. In an environment where customers increasingly expect timely delivery and accurate tracking, logistics management forms an important part of the overall customer experience. Efforts to optimize warehouse operations and shipping options can reduce costs and improve satisfaction, reinforcing the value of the omni-channel strategy.

Competitive landscape in specialty retail

Urban Outfitters Inc operates in a crowded field of specialty retailers, department stores and e-commerce platforms that compete on fashion relevance, price, convenience and brand identity. Many rivals target similar age groups and lifestyle segments, making differentiation through design, store experience and marketing essential. The company’s multi-brand portfolio helps broaden its appeal, but also requires clear positioning for each concept so that customers understand what sets them apart.

Digital-native competitors and fast-fashion chains represent ongoing challenges as they often move quickly to adopt emerging trends and may use aggressive pricing. In this context, Urban Outfitters Inc’s strategy of curated assortments and experiential retail seeks to offer a distinct value proposition. Success depends on how well the company can maintain a balance between being trend-aware and staying true to its brand identities.

Marketing, community and brand engagement

Marketing efforts for Urban Outfitters Inc include social media activity, email campaigns, in-store events and collaborations that aim to deepen customer engagement. Visual storytelling through photography and video plays a role in expressing each brand’s lifestyle narrative, from city-centered youth culture to home-focused comfort and creativity. By highlighting not only products but also the broader aesthetic and values of the brands, the company works to foster loyalty among repeat customers.

Community-oriented initiatives, such as partnerships with artists, designers or local organizations, can also contribute to brand perception. These activities may extend the brands into cultural conversations and create touchpoints beyond traditional advertising. For investors, strong brand engagement matters because it can translate into more resilient demand and a willingness among customers to choose Urban Outfitters Inc’s concepts over alternatives.

Long-term strategic priorities

Urban Outfitters Inc’s long-term strategy centers on sustaining growth while adapting to structural changes in retail. Key priorities include refining the brand portfolio, investing in digital capabilities, and optimizing store footprints to match evolving customer behavior. Decisions about store openings, closures and relocations reflect ongoing analysis of where traffic and demand justify physical presence, and where online channels can carry more of the load.

Innovation in merchandise and concept design remains important for keeping the brands fresh. This may involve testing new product categories, exploring different store formats or trialing services such as rental or resale where appropriate. As sustainability and social considerations become more prominent for consumers, Urban Outfitters Inc may also focus on materials, sourcing practices and transparency to strengthen its reputation with increasingly conscientious shoppers.

Representative product focus

A representative product category for Urban Outfitters Inc is its home and décor range, which includes furniture, textiles, lighting and decorative accessories with a contemporary, youth-oriented aesthetic. These items are typically styled to complement the apparel offered by the brands, helping customers extend their preferred look from wardrobe to living space. By offering accessible furnishings and décor pieces, the company can tap into demand from customers who are setting up apartments, dorm rooms or shared homes.

Home and décor products often feature playful designs, color palettes and materials that align with current interior trends. The category also allows Urban Outfitters Inc to cross-promote between online content and in-store displays, using room setups and lifestyle imagery to showcase how different pieces can be combined. This creates opportunities for multi-item purchases and strengthens the perception of the brand as a holistic lifestyle destination rather than a purely fashion-focused retailer.
